The Best Travel Spots nearby Lunenburg
Travel to Lunenburg in Canada
Find hotels nearby 🏨
Find & Book the best travel experiences here
Lunenburg is a port town on the South Shore of Nova Scotia, Canada. Founded in 1753, the town was one of the first British attempts to settle Protestants in Nova Scotia.
Source: WikipediaSailing pictures in Lunenburg
Shot with a None. Exposure: None, Aperture: None, Focal Length: None, ISO: None